ISO/IEC 8824-1:2008 specifies a standard notation called Abstract Syntax Notation One (ASN.1) that is used for the definition of data types, values, and constraints on data types.
ISO/IEC 8824-1:2008
defines a number of simple types, with their tags, and specifies a notation for referencing these types and for specifying values of these types;
defines mechanisms for constructing new types from more basic types, and specifies a notation for defining such types and assigning them tags, and for specifying values of these types;
defines character sets (by reference to other ITU-T Recommendations and International Standards) for use within ASN.1.
ISO/IEC 8824-1:2008 can be applied whenever it is necessary to define the abstract syntax of information.
ISO/IEC 8824-1:2008 is referenced by other standards which define encoding rules for the ASN.1 types.
